Presentation | 2016-05-09 Optimization of Data Transfer and Kernel Execution for Video Processing Library RaVioli Kazuki Furuhashi, Kazuma Ono, Tomoaki Tsumura, |
---|---|
PDF Download Page | PDF download Page Link |
Abstract(in Japanese) | (See Japanese page) |
Abstract(in English) | Programmers need to understand the complicated GPU structure deeply to utilize GPUs that can efficiently execute image and video processing. We have proposed a video processing library RaVioli/CUDA thatis an improvement of RaVioli for supporting a GPU platform called CUDA. RaVioli/CUDA frees programmersfrom special notations for CUDA programming. However, it still leaves place for utilizing GPUs. For solving thisproblem, we propose improvements of RaVioli/CUDA for utilizing GPUs by optimizing data transfer and kernelfunction execution. By the result of experiments with a video processing program, we show that the proposed method improves performance 3-fold against the traditional RaVioli/CUDA. |
Keyword(in Japanese) | (See Japanese page) |
Keyword(in English) | image and video processing / CUDA |
Paper # | CPSY2016-4,DC2016-4 |
Date of Issue | 2016-05-02 (CPSY, DC) |
Conference Information | |
Committee | CPSY / DC / IPSJ-ARC |
---|---|
Conference Date | 2016/5/9(2days) |
Place (in Japanese) | (See Japanese page) |
Place (in English) | Unaduki Suginoi Hotel |
Topics (in Japanese) | (See Japanese page) |
Topics (in English) | Dependable Computing Systems, etc. (HotSPA: Hot SPring Annual meeting) |
Chair | Yasuhiko Nakashima(NAIST) / Nobuyasu Kanekawa(Hitachi) / Masahiro Goshima(NII) |
Vice Chair | Koji Nakano(Hiroshima Univ.) / Hidetsugu Irie(Univ. of Tokyo) / Michiko Inoue(NAIST) |
Secretary | Koji Nakano(Fujitsu Labs.) / Hidetsugu Irie(NII) / Michiko Inoue(RTRI) / (Kyoto Sangyo Univ.) |
Assistant | Shinya Takameda(NAIST) / Takeshi Ohkawa(Utsunomiya Univ.) |
Paper Information | |
Registration To | Technical Committee on Computer Systems / Technical Committee on Dependable Computing / Special Interest Group on System Architecture |
---|---|
Language | JPN |
Title (in Japanese) | (See Japanese page) |
Sub Title (in Japanese) | (See Japanese page) |
Title (in English) | Optimization of Data Transfer and Kernel Execution for Video Processing Library RaVioli |
Sub Title (in English) | |
Keyword(1) | image and video processing |
Keyword(2) | CUDA |
1st Author's Name | Kazuki Furuhashi |
1st Author's Affiliation | Nagoya Institute of Technology(Nagoya Inst. of Tech.) |
2nd Author's Name | Kazuma Ono |
2nd Author's Affiliation | Nagoya Institute of Technology(Nagoya Inst. of Tech.) |
3rd Author's Name | Tomoaki Tsumura |
3rd Author's Affiliation | Nagoya Institute of Technology(Nagoya Inst. of Tech.) |
Date | 2016-05-09 |
Paper # | CPSY2016-4,DC2016-4 |
Volume (vol) | vol.116 |
Number (no) | CPSY-19,DC-20 |
Page | pp.pp.15-20(CPSY), pp.15-20(DC), |
#Pages | 6 |
Date of Issue | 2016-05-02 (CPSY, DC) |